Moby is set to head to Brookside at The Rose Bowl in the fall, and he’ll be joined by Underworld, Fcukers, Nia Archives, and DJ Holographic. Legendary DJ and producer Moby is leveling up his legacy once again. The multi-platinum-certified and five-time GRAMMY-nominated artist has teamed up with Goldenvoice to head back to Southern California for one of his only two confirmed live performances announced in North America this year. Mark your calendars for Saturday, November 7, because that’s when the magic will happen as he heads to Brookside at The Rose Bowl. That’s right: Moby is set to dominate the stage at this picturesque venue, with the breathtaking San Gabriel Mountains as the perfect backdrop for an experience featuring immersive production and his beloved tunes. While the iconic artist’s performance is the biggest draw for longtime fans, he won’t be the only act performing that night. UK duo Underworld, who boast their own deep discography of hit tracks like “Born Slippy (Nuxx),” will join Moby as special guests that evening.
